Instructional Designer Part-Time Role

California, Sacramento, 94203 Sacramento USA
Apply Now

If you are passionate about developing today’s workforce, but tired of corporate politics, we have a dream job for you! As a non-profit association in business since 1937, we help thousands of employers solve their everyday HR problems. Always learning, you will never be bored at California Employers Association (CEA).

CEA is looking to hire a part-time experienced instructional design professional with a background in design and training for up to 20 hours per week. This role will include developing design templates for onsite trainings, webinars and virtual meetings that cover essential skills, compliance and leadership for employers in CA. You will also have the opportunity to deliver training and help employers tackle challenges and build stronger workplaces.

Whether you’re an experienced or retired instructional designer, or simply someone who prefers meaningful part-time work over the 9-to-5 grind, this opportunity offers flexibility, impact, and balance. This position begins as a hybrid role during the training period, transitioning to a primarily remote role with travel as needed.

Join our mission-driven team and bring your energy, creativity, and knowledge to employers, individuals, and communities who rely on the difference you can make!

In this role, you will:

 Design dynamic and engaging compliance and leadership courses: Sample of training topics include Wage and Hour, Harassment Prevention, Leaves of Absence, Coaching to Success, Conflict Management, and Effective Communication  Collaborate with subject-matter experts within CEA through the content development lifecycle  Manage multiple projects simultaneously and deliver training as needed

 Review and update existing learning materials for accuracy and impact  Stay current with trends in instructional design, learning technologies, research and print solutions.

Qualifications:

 5+ years of experience designing virtual and in person learning materials

 5+ years of experience with facilitation and presentation skills both on site and virtual

 Exceptional communication skills

 Proficiency in Canva and PowerPoint

 Strong understanding of adult learning principles, ADDIE or other instructional design models

 Knowledge of evaluation and assessment methods to measure learning outcomes.

 Ability to create animation and visuals that transform concepts into visuals that captivate, inspire, and stay memorable

Preferred:

 Familiarity exploring ways to leverage AI technology to enhance learning experiences and instructional design  Ability to explore instructional design methodologies aimed at addressing the needs of today’s learners

 Develops assessments (e.g. tests, quizzes, etc.) to measure learning effectiveness  Skilled in designing microlearning, web-based training, and both virtual and in-person instructor-led training, including instructor guides and interactive content  Experience working on eLearning courses using graphics and narrations  Marketing experience a plus

The salary range for this part time position is $45.00 to 50.00 per hour with generous sick leave and a 401k plan with a 4% match!
